A plastic light pipe has an index of refraction of 1.66. For total internal reflection, what is the minimum angle of incidence if the pipe is in the following media?
a) air?=_____ degrees
b) water?=____ degrees
a)
n1=1.66
refractive indix of air=n2=1
critical angle= asin (n2/n1)
=asin (1/1.66)
=37 degree
a)
n1=1.66
refractive indix of water=n2=4/3=1.33
critical angle= asin (n2/n1)
=asin (1.33/1.66)
=53.4 degree
a)
in air
1.66*sinC =1*sin90
critical angle C =sin-1 (1/1.66) =37 degrres
b)
in water
1.66sinC =1.33sin90
C=sin-1 (1.33/1.66) =53.24 degrees
